Review content: 
I have been to Roots now a few times and have had a great experience each visit. I first went because they offered a great happy hour special (buy a drink and get a free appetizer). I had an amazing tuna tartare and since I eat ahi at any restaurant I can find it, I can tell you, this one is fantastic!!! On my other visits, I decided to try the dinner menu. Both times I have had great meals. The salads are wonderful, as are the soups. And the main courses were also great. I had a filet special one night that was incredible! The next visit I had a halibut that was also delicious. I really like that they only use organic meats and produce too. It makes everything so much tastier.\r \r If you go in just for drinks, make sure to try the spicy almonds. They are absolutely addicting! Yes, they make you want to drink more, but since the bartender is so cool, it is a nice place to spend some time. The other patrons seem to be guests of the hotel, but even they have been friendly and I've found myself there for hours at a time when I only planned on going in for one drink.\r \r The manager is super friendly and makes sure everyone is happy. He goes out of his way to be nice and make everyone feel ""at home"". Both of my servers were also knowledgable and friendly. Even the doorman and front desk guy were really cool and friendly. All in all, the staff is just great and unassuming.\r \r I have to disagree with the other reviewer about the music. It isn't great jazz, but cheezy muzac elevator music. The first time I was there for drinks, it was funky-ish club beats. The other times I have been there, it has been horrible music. Luckily it isn't too loud so you can ignore it when sitting at the bar. \r \r I would highly recommend you try Roots! Locals really should find out about this place and check it out. I also disagree with the price rating. I would only give it 2 $$, not 3. Go check it out for yourself. You will not be sorry!
